Scope

This journal emerges in order to serve as a link between research on the specified areas and different aspects of Nursing science that, while being developed by professionals, are consolidating the bases of nursing humanism; whose absence would prevent us from reaching even the borders of an equally legitimate and long-awaited objective: the complete development of Nursing in all its dimensions. The need for prior knowledge of cultures as the only way to preserve the minimum levels of respect and dignity in all research and/or educational approaches reveals itself the pragmatic dimensions of historical, anthropological and humanistic endeavors in nursing care. The longevity and health of such purpose will depend on everyday variables. We therefore call on researchers of theory, philosophy and the practical development of nursing models and methods, history of nursing, anthropology of nursing care, phenomenology, and also on colleagues interested in publishing their stories, poems and all activities that may stand out for their humanistic perspectives. The intent of this announcement is not limited to isolated collaborations, but this magazine aims to become an open space for debate, besides the "exercise of criteria" (in the words of Benedetti), so humanistic research will be stimulated to arise as a catalyst of actions such as the annual "Life and Health" prize for Narrative and video. SJR

The SJR is a size-independent prestige indicator that ranks journals by their 'average prestige per article'. It is based on the idea that 'all citations are not created equal'. SJR is a measure of scientific influence of journals that accounts for both the number of citations received by a journal and the importance or prestige of the journals where such citations come from It measures the scientific influence of the average article in a journal, it expresses how central to the global scientific discussion an average article of the journal is.

Citations per document

This indicator counts the number of citations received by documents from a journal and divides them by the total number of documents published in that journal. The chart shows the evolution of the average number of times documents published in a journal in the past two, three and four years have been cited in the current year. The two years line is equivalent to journal impact factor ™ (Thomson Reuters) metric.
